Abstract

Benefits of regular physical activity in cardiac patients far outweigh its risk. Thus this practice must be always recommended. However, during exercise, acute hazard of cardiovascular event is transitory increased. The individual risk must be evaluated in these patients. Precise evaluation is still difficult. It must be based on cardiac disease and its specific gravity criteria, drugs efficacy, physical activity related symptoms, physical activity and practitioner patterns and physician's own experience.
